Well we have already coverd that. There are many reasons to get a sec hit when not pirating. A Few:
Pirate Hunters often take sec hits shooting 'part time' pirates (who prey on people and grind their sec back up to keep it above -5)
Macro Hunters will take sec hits ganking people they believe are macro mining / isk farming selling.
If you are in a ship in low sec, and 5 people warp in on you and start to lock you. You try to warp out and ecm their tackler as you do. This gives you a sec drop.
Someone invades your system you run mission in in low sec. They pop your guys when ever they see them. You see one of thier ships in a belt - so you attack him and blow him up. This gives you a sec drop.
Are you a pirate in any of these cases? No you are not.
Do you take sec drops. Yes you do.
